The Defense Logistics Agency awarded Contract SPE7L026F5626 to RUTA SUPPLIES INC (CAGE 0NJT4) on July 16, 2026, under the basic indefinite-delivery contract SPE7L326D60UF, with a total fixed-price value of $10,538.64 for 126 steering wheels (NSN 2530013545607) at a unit price of $83.64. This transaction represents a single delivery order within a broader IDIQ vehicle with a guaranteed minimum value of $3,178.32 and a total maximum contract value of $350,000, covering all orders issued over a one-year period. Performance is FOB origin, with delivery directed to the DLA Land and Maritime facility in Tracy, CA, and inspection and acceptance occurring at the final destination. The contractor must adhere to stringent packaging and labeling standards including MIL-STD-129 for barcoding and marking, ASTM D3951 for non-hazardous materials, and FED-STD-313 and TQ IP025 for hazardous materials, with hazard warning labels submitted prior to award and compliance with OSHA’s Hazard Communication Standard. The contract includes mandatory clauses related to supply chain security, cybersecurity safeguards, employment eligibility verification, anti-trafficking, and prohibitions on covered applications and telecommunications equipment, along with requirements to report cyber incidents and adhere to NIST SP 800-171 assessment protocols. Invoicing is exclusively through the Wide Area WorkFlow system, and payment is managed by the DLA payment office in Columbus, OH. The contracting officer is Lucille Freeman of DLA Land and Maritime, though no Contracting Officer’s Representative is listed. The awardee is represented as a small business per post-award representation requirements, and all deliverables are subject to government inspection at destination without prior acceptance authority to the contractor.

The Procurement Department of OmniTrans is soliciting quotes for miscellaneous bus parts under RFQ-PRC27-08282026, a project funded by the Federal Transit Administration of the U.S. Department of Transportation. This is an as-needed request with no guarantee of usage, and quotes must remain valid for 30 days. Bidders are required to provide their best pricing and lead times, with unit prices taking precedence over totals. All pricing must be FOB destination and inclusive of all costs except for sales tax, shipping, and core charges, which must be explicitly identified in the comments. OmniTrans reserves the right to split the award among the lowest responsive and responsible bidders based on available inventory and overall benefit. Successful bidders will be issued a Purchase Order containing the standard OmniTrans Purchase Order Terms and Conditions and must confirm receipt within 24 hours. Compliance with specified lead times is mandatory to avoid order cancellation. Because this is an FTA-funded project, contractors must adhere to strict regulatory requirements, including federal clauses regarding civil rights, labor standards, disadvantaged business enterprise participation, and fraud penalties. The contract also mandates compliance with the Americans with Disabilities Act, drug and alcohol policies, and comprehensive insurance and indemnification requirements.
